What U.S. Cities Facing Climate Disaster Risks Are Least Prepared? August 22, 2019

This month the cities of Austin and Seattle passed ordinances to tackle the already-here disaster of climate change, but new studies find that the cities most vulnerable to climate change disasters—heat waves, flooding, rising seas, drought—are the least prepared.
